Bike-share platform Spin poaches Seattle transit regulator and launches in a dozen new cities
Friday, 10 November 2017 by Muhammad Ifzal
Spin, one of several bike-sharing companies now vying for dominance in a number of U.S. cities, has a new weapon to wield against its competitors: Kyle Rowe, the architect of Seattle’s permissive and apparently successful bike-share permit system, who is joining the company to work on government partnerships. In addition, Spin is gearing up to launch in a dozen or so new cities. Read More
